**Postmortem timeline — Farelight pricing experiment**

14:22 — On-call paged after checkout conversions dropped sharply on the Farelight platform. Investigation showed the ticket-pricing experiment had begun serving the treatment price to 100% of traffic instead of the intended 10% split, due to a misconfigured rollout flag pushed earlier that afternoon. Experiment was halted at 14:41 and prices reverted. The deploy responsible was identified by the token recorded below.

session token of fadug-hahap = htk3_554

## Changed defaults

Heads up: the Ledgerline tax-rate lookup cache now defaults to a 15-minute TTL instead of 24 hours. Turns out rates in the Veldt County sandbox were going stale mid-demo, which was embarrassing. Eviction is now LRU rather than FIFO, and the cache warms on boot. If you're reviewing, check that nothing hardcodes the old TTL. The new defaults land as follows.

deployment values, bajop-taweg:
holwyn:
  log_level: debug
  metrics_host: metrics.holwyn.zemvarsys.internal
  pool_size: 32

Please find the summary of the Q2 regional review for the finance team's records. The Westmere region exceeded target by nine percent, driven by renewals of the Cindral suite. The Halloway region fell short, attributable to delayed distributor onboarding. Expense ratios remained within budget across all territories. Finance should reconcile the commission accruals against the attached schedules before close. Full territory breakdowns will follow next week. The confidential note on planned regional adjustments appears directly below.

internal memo for kajep-tawip: The renewal with Holaelix Group closes at $10 million a year, 5 percent below the last contract. Project Wenael slips by two quarters because of the tooling delay.